The impact Calvin and Hobbes had on my childhood was tremendous it even made me want to get up and read the morning paper as a child. The adventures and attitude of Calvin and the intellect and reasoning of Hobbes were a source of humor and companionship which I share with many friends. Today you would be hard pressed to find a group of 10 year olds all reading books outside of school but many snow days were spent with friends(Jake) reading Calvin and Hobbes and designing plans for snow forts and Snow Monsters.

I truly miss the comics Bill brought to my breakfast table each morning as i grew up and I think it was stated best in the Podcast when they say that Bill leaving has left a void in comics that to this day has not been filled.
